
The founder and CEO of MOBO Awards, Kanya King is an internationally renowned entrepreneur, who has built from nothing a globally respected brand. Kanya's journey started when she was prepared to put everything on the line and re-mortgaged her house in order to raise the necessary finances for the first launch. Now her vision is seen by four hundred million viewers across two hundred countries and has become one of the most prestigious events that A-list celebrities attend. The first MOBO Awards was broadcasted on Carlton Television in 1996 and took place at London's Connaught Rooms, this starred Lionel Richie and Tony Blair.
With Kanya's guidance and shaping the MOBOs represents inclusion, diversity and recognition for BME talent within music, arts, media, fashion and culture. Kanya is an avid charity supporter that has helped many big and small organisations to gain awareness and funding, some of these include, The African-Caribbean Leukaemia Trust, Action Medical Research, Warchild, The Loomba Foundation and From Boyhood to Manhood. Kanya is one of the most successful female entrepreneurs around which has seen her pick up many awards throughout her career as well as being noticed by a range of different organisations. Kanya was named on the Guardians Top 20 Ethnic Minorities in the Media, Evening Standard's 1000 Most Influential People in London, BBC's Woman's Hour Power List, Mayor's power list and by Real Business in association with the Bank of Scotland as Britain's 100 Most Entrepreneurial Women. For Kanya's huge influence and contributions to her industry she has also received the Lifetime Achievement Award at the Music Week Women In Music Awards.
